Ankit Kumar Malik is a scholar working on Biomedical Engineering, Biomaterials and Analytical Chemistry. According to data from OpenAlex, Ankit Kumar Malik has authored 22 papers receiving a total of 377 ind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Biomedical Engineering, 9 papers in Biomaterials and 4 papers in Analytical Chemistry. Recurrent topics in Ankit Kumar Malik's work include Nanoplatforms for cancer theranostics (11 papers), Nanoparticle-Based Drug Delivery (7 papers) and Photoacoustic and Ultrasonic Imaging (4 papers). Ankit Kumar Malik is often cited by papers focused on Nanoplatforms for cancer theranostics (11 papers), Nanoparticle-Based Drug Delivery (7 papers) and Photoacoustic and Ultrasonic Imaging (4 papers). Ankit Kumar Malik collaborates with scholars based in India, Saudi Arabia and Czechia. Ankit Kumar Malik's co-authors include Madaswamy S. Muthu, Abhishesh Kumar Mehata, Aseem Setia, Vikas Vikas, Matte Kasi Viswanadh, Vishnu Priya, Chandrashekhar Singh, Joseph Selvin, Sanjeev K. Singh and Hassan A. Alhazmi and has published in prestigious journals such as Carbohydrate Polymers, Journal of Chromatography A and Molecules.
